About Makoto Oe
Makoto Oe is a scholar working on Occupational Therapy, Rehabilitation and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, having authored 90 papers that have together received 1.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Diabetic Foot Ulcer Assessment and Management (45 papers), Wound Healing and Treatments (41 papers) and Pressure Ulcer Prevention and Management (34 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Occupational Therapy (355 citations), Rehabilitation (389 citations) and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ism (531 citations). Makoto Oe has collaborated with scholars based in Japan, Indonesia and United States. Frequent co-authors include Hiromi Sanada, Gojiro Nakagami, Takeshi Nagase, Yumiko Ohashi, Hiroshi Noguchi, Taketoshi Mori, Takashi Kadowaki, Kimie Takehara, Ryoko Murayama and Shinji Iizaka.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, PLoS ONE and Sensors.
